The Envoy meticulously reported each incident that had occurred in the Judgement Court.
After hearing this, the four highest-ranking members of Trolian fell into a deep silence almost simultaneously.
A long time passed before one of them spoke.
"King."
Archbishop Horus’s voice was soft, heavy with deep sorrow, "Has the Miss Qingyu, always gentle and kind, really such a venomous and indifferent person? She hid it so well that she deceived us all."
Sitting next to him, Jolevi Dalin, the First Defense Chief, took a deep drag of his cigarette.
This was a middle-aged man with a square face and a thick brown beard, exuding great authority. Years of busy military service peppered his temples with gray, adding a touch of desolation to his appearance.
His voice was as stern as his face.
"Jon has always adhered to the iron-blooded ideology, so among the three candidates, only Xingge remains."
Amendo, the First Elder, was a nearly decrepit old man. His cloudy eyes and a face full of wrinkles made one worry he might collapse and die at any moment. When he began to speak, age and the essence of death burst forth.
"We accept death, but we do not tolerate meaningless death. Jon must prove that his method is effective. Balance is crucial while walking a tightrope, not extremism."
The King pondered for a moment, "I think there is something else at play here, not as we perceive it."
Amendo’s cloudy eyes fixed on their King.
He had watched this legendary leader grow up and had been the one to strongly recommend him for the throne of Fire.
His correct decisions had brought Trolian twenty years of prosperity, which was his lifelong pride.
He also firmly believed that he would make the next correct decision that would crucially impact Trolian’s future.
"King, the reason is not important. The Chief Judge was murdered in the council hall, and the killer must be executed. This is the law of the Royal City, a rule that cannot be changed."
The King remained silent and did not respond.
Just then, an urgent letter rushed in and landed in the King’s hands.
He unfolded the letter and read it quickly.
Horus asked, "King, did something happen in Star City?"
The King shook his head, smiled, and said, "This is a letter from Jon, he is pleading for Rod."
Passing the letter to the others and after they read it, he asked, "What do you think?"
A trace of a smile appeared on Amendo’s wrinkled face:
"Jon has matured a lot. Underneath the cruelty, he also has a compassionate heart; he has grasped the essence of balance."
Dalin remained silent, continuously smoking his cigarette.
Horus frowned, "This is merely a manipulation of public sentiment. I can feel the icy coldness in his words, weighing benefits like a machine."
Amendo shifted his aged gaze toward the equally legendary Archbishop.
"Horus, the most crucial quality of a King is ruthlessness, not swayed by any emotion, always considering the big picture and the interests of humanity, yet mindful of others’ feelings. Heartless yet compassionate, that’s the hardest balance to achieve. Jon is already showing signs of it."
Though his gaze was fixed on the Archbishop, the King knew these words were meant for him.
Amendo and the Elder Council he represented wished for him to be more ruthless, not to let the Fire of Hope kindled in the hearts of all Trolians be extinguished.
But only the King knew the real reason behind Trolian’s problems these past years.
Just then, flashes of light filled the royal hall, and Guardian Qingyu, clad in a teal robe, descended from above and stood before them.
This was the privilege of a King Candidate; they could contact or meet with Trolian’s highest powers at any time.
"King, Your Excellency Archbishop, Your Excellency First Defense Chief, Your Excellency First Elder, Guardian Qingyu requests an audience."
Amendo’s eyebrows immediately furrowed, his already wrinkled face now resembling a shriveled orange.
"Qingyu, why are you here? During the ongoing Black Tide, you should be in your castle at all times."
Qingyu bowed slightly.
"Elder Amendo, please release Rod immediately. I directed the incident at the Judgement Court, and I take all the blame."
Amendo’s tone became very frosty, "What if I refuse?"
Qingyu raised her head, the royal hall’s firelight shining on her stunningly beautiful face, dazzling like the sun.
She smiled, a flash of light over the lake surface, "Elder Amendo, although our generation is stronger than the previous ones, the number of candidates is extremely limited. I am sure you do not wish for one of the only three candidates to be missing, right?"

Judgement Court.
Black Dungeon.
Rod was somewhat worried.
The knowledge of communicating with living souls was not a part of dream knowledge, thus the Book of Knowledge charged a fee.
This peculiar book usually demanded various gemstones, ranging from the lowest grade Red Stone to later ones like Black Crystal, Red Jade, Radiant Stone, Sun Stone, and Sun Crystal, all within its menu.
The price for the knowledge of "Soul Negotiation" was twenty Red Jades.
Not particularly expensive, roughly worth two thousand silver coins.
However, the materials stored in the Dream Realm no longer included this item, and Rod could not go out to purchase it now; he had to let this soul sit for a while.
He exited the Dream Realm, glanced at the quiet cell, and then returned to the Dream Realm.
